Impact of gasification parameters on coal gasification in fixed bed with high-temperature air

Abstract: High-temperature air gasification of coal was experimentally investigated in a fixed bed gasifier with ID 0.2 m. The effects of process parameters, such as the ratio of air actually supplied to that required theoretically for complete combustion in gasification process (α), the ratio of steam to carbon in coal (ns/nc) and air pre-heating temperature, on gasification performance indices to which the high-temperature air/steam is used as gasifying agent were studied. The results showed that the effects of α and ns/nc on coal gasification performance indices are realized essentially by changing the gasification temperature. The value of α and ns/nc should be controlled in the optimal range from 0.23 to 0.25 and from 0.37 to 0.45, respectively. Under the permitted technological conditions, the higher the air pre-heating temperature, the better the gasification process of coal.
